Spring Roofing Upkeep



When spring gets here, it's important to examine your roofing system for any type of damages or put on that might have occurred during the winter season. These can indicate water damages or aging roof shingles that need changing.

Check for any kind of loosened or broken blinking around chimneys, vents, and skylights, as these can result in leakages otherwise appropriately secured.

Clear out rain gutters and downspouts from debris like fallen leaves and twigs to guarantee correct drainage and prevent water build-up on the roofing system.

Trim any type of looming branches that might possibly harm your roof covering throughout solid winds or tornados.

Last but not least, examine the attic room for indicators of water stains, mold, or mold, as these could indicate a leakage in your roof covering.

Summer Roof Covering Treatment



Throughout the summer months, keeping your roofing is essential to ensure it stands up to the warmth and potential climate obstacles. Begin by removing any type of particles like fallen leaves, branches, and dust from the roof covering surface area and gutters.

The scorching sunlight can cause tiles to warp or split, so evaluate them for any damage and replace as required. Look for indicators of algae or moss growth, especially in shaded locations, and clean them to stop dampness retention.


Trim overhanging tree branches to prevent them massaging against the roofing system during summer season storms. Additionally, evaluate the blinking around chimneys, vents, and skylights for any type of gaps or damages that could bring about leakages.

Think about using a reflective finish to decrease heat absorption and lower energy costs during warm months. Regularly examining and maintaining your roof covering in the summer season will aid lengthen its life expectancy and ensure it protects your home properly.

Winter Months Roof Covering Assessment



Prepare your roof for the winter by conducting an extensive inspection to ensure it can withstand the cold weather and prospective snow or ice buildup. Examine the flashing around smokeshafts, vents, and skylights to ensure they're safe and closed properly. Clear any kind of debris like leaves or branches that can obstruct water drainage and cause water accumulation. Inspect the seamless gutters for blockages and make sure they're safely affixed to the roofline.

Trim any looming tree branches that can possibly drop onto your roof under the weight of snow or ice. Finally, inspect the attic room for any signs of water leakages, dampness, or mold and mildew, as these can suggest roofing system damages.
